Brown University In The War is a historical book written by the Brown University War Records Committee in 1919. The book provides a comprehensive account of Brown University's involvement in World War I. It covers the university's contributions to the war effort, including the enlistment of students and faculty, the establishment of military training programs, and the creation of war-related courses. The book also includes biographical sketches of Brown University alumni who served in the war, as well as a list of those who gave their lives in service. The text is accompanied by photographs and illustrations that provide a visual representation of the university's wartime activities.
